Students at Uppingham School achieve excellent A Level grades

Uppingham School, Rutland is today celebrating another excellent set of A levels by its pupils, with 347 results - over 55 per cent - either A* or A grades.

For the first time ever at the School, two pupils – Patrick Sun and Andrew Turner – gained five A* grades.

Twenty eight per cent of the Upper Sixth (56 out of 198) gained straight A*A grades. Seven pupils gained 3A*s or better and of those five gained straight A*s.  In addition to a 100 per cent pass rate, 85% of all entries were A*-B.

Richard Harman, Headmaster, said, "It is very pleasing to report on the achievements of this year's group of pupils taking their A levels.  They have worked exceptionally hard and these results are a fitting reward for their efforts and those of the staff.  

"During their years here, pupils at Uppingham benefit not only from the opportunities to attain academic excellence but also from an array of extra-curricular activities, embracing the benefits of an 'all-round education'. I wish them all the best as they leave us equipped for the challenges ahead."
